Sourcing guidance for Machine For Mattress Topper

How to choose the right type of mattress topper machine based on production needs?

Selecting the correct machinery depends on the topper material. For memory foam or latex toppers, prioritize CNC contour cutting machines or horizontal splitting machines that ensure thickness precision within ±0.5mm. For fiber-filled or quilted toppers, you must invest in high-speed multi-needle quilting machines or ultrasonic bonding machines. Ensure the machine supports the maximum width of your target market (e.g., 220cm for King Size) and evaluate the automation level, such as integrated automatic cutting and edge-trimming functions to reduce manual labor costs.

What technical specifications are critical for ensuring product quality and machine longevity?

Key technical benchmarks include the motor type, where servo motors are preferred over stepper motors for higher precision and stability. Check for heavy-duty frame construction to minimize vibration during high-speed operation. For quilting machines, look for automatic thread-break detection and adjustable stitch lengths (2mm-7mm). If purchasing vacuum packaging machines for toppers, ensure the sealing bar length and pumping rate (m³/h) are sufficient to handle high-density foam without damaging the cell structure.

What compliance and safety standards should the machinery meet for international trade?

For entry into the EU market, the machine must carry the CE Marking, indicating compliance with the Machinery Directive 2006/42/EC and Low Voltage Directive. For the US market, look for UL-listed components or ANSI safety standards. It is vital to verify that the machine includes emergency stop buttons, protective shielding, and overload protection to ensure operator safety and pass local factory inspections.

How can buyers evaluate the economic feasibility and ROI of these machines?

Calculate the Total Cost of Ownership (TCO) by factoring in the initial price, energy consumption (kW/h), and the cost of consumable parts like needles, blades, or heating elements. Compare the output capacity (units per hour) against your labor costs; an automated roll-packing machine can often replace 3-4 manual workers, offering an ROI within 12-18 months. Always request a video of the machine running at full speed with materials similar to yours before finalizing the purchase.

Cross-Border Purchasing Precautions for Industrial Machinery

What are the primary risks when importing heavy machinery from overseas?

The biggest risks include damage during transit, technical incompatibility (voltage/frequency), and lack of local technical support. To mitigate these, ensure the supplier uses vacuum-sealed anti-rust packaging and reinforced wooden crates. Explicitly confirm the electrical configuration (e.g., 380V/50Hz/3P or 220V/60Hz/3P) matches your local industrial grid before production begins.

How should I negotiate with suppliers on Made-in-China.com to ensure a secure transaction?

Utilize the Secured Trading Service on Made-in-China.com to protect your payment until the goods are shipped. Negotiate a payment structure of 30% deposit and 70% balance after a successful FAT (Factory Acceptance Test). Demand a third-party inspection (such as SGS or BV) to verify the machine's performance and specifications against the Proforma Invoice before the final payment is released.

What should be included in the after-sales service agreement for mattress topper machines?

Ensure the contract specifies a warranty period of at least 12-24 months on core components (PLC, motors). Negotiate for lifetime technical support via video call and the inclusion of a 'wear-and-tear' spare parts kit (needles, sensors, belts) sufficient for one year of operation. Confirm if the supplier provides English-language manuals and PLC interfaces.

What are the best practices for shipping and customs clearance for large-scale equipment?

Use FOB (Free On Board) terms if you have a reliable freight forwarder, or CIF (Cost, Insurance, and Freight) if you want the supplier to handle logistics. Ensure the supplier provides an accurate HS Code (typically 8452 or 8477 series) to determine correct import duties. Prepare for container loading (20GP/40HQ) and ensure your facility has the necessary forklifts or cranes to unload heavy industrial crates upon arrival.
